DIY Vaseline and Coffee Beauty Recipes
1. Exfoliating Face and Lip Scrub
A gentle scrub to smooth dry patches, soften chapped lips, and revive dull skin.
Ingredients:
- 1 teaspoon coffee grounds
- 1 teaspoon Vaseline
How to Use:
- Combine the coffee grounds and Vaseline until you get a thick, uniform paste.
- Apply a small amount to your face or lips.
- Massage in light, circular motions for about 1–2 minutes.
- Rinse off with lukewarm water and gently pat the skin dry.
- Enjoy softer, smoother, and more luminous skin right away.
Tip: Use finely ground coffee for a gentler scrub, especially on the face and lips.
2. Anti-Cellulite Body Scrub
A simple at-home body scrub to help smooth rough areas and improve skin texture.
Ingredients:
- 2 tablespoons coffee grounds
- 1 tablespoon Vaseline
How to Use:
- Mix the Vaseline and coffee grounds until they are well blended.
- Apply the mixture to areas like thighs, arms, or any rough, bumpy skin.
- Massage firmly in circular motions for about 5 minutes to stimulate circulation.
- Rinse off in the shower with warm water.
- Follow with your favorite body lotion or cream for extra hydration.
For best results, repeat this routine 2–3 times per week to help keep skin feeling smooth and more toned.
